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: PSSHUIDG

Package: Pharmacy Data Management

Routine: PSSHUIDG


Information

PSSHUIDG ;BIR/SAB - builds hl7 drug update message ;06/27/2002

Source Information

Source file <PSSHUIDG.m>

Call Graph

Call Graph

Call Graph Total: 4

Package Total Call Graph
Health Level Seven 3 $$HLDATE^HLFNC  INIT^HLFNC2  GENERATE^HLMA  
VA FileMan 1 EN^DDIOL  

Caller Graph

Caller Graph Total: 154

Package Total Caller Graph
National Drug File 146 PSN105D  PSN111D  PSN114D  PSN118D  PSN121D  PSN123D  PSN125D  PSN127D  
PSN130D  PSN132D  PSN135D  PSN138D  PSN142D  PSN144D  PSN146D  PSN148D  
PSN149D  PSN153D  PSN155D  PSN158D  PSN161D  PSN163D  PSN166D  PSN170D  
PSN172D  PSN174D  PSN177D  PSN179D  PSN182D  PSN184D  PSN186D  PSN188D  
PSN190D  PSN195D  PSN198D  PSN201D  PSN204D  PSN207D  PSN210D  PSN213D  
PSN216D  PSN219D  PSN222D  PSN225D  PSN228D  PSN232D  PSN235D  PSN238D  
PSN241D  PSN244D  PSN247D  PSN250D  PSN253D  PSN256D  PSN259D  PSN266D  
PSN269D  PSN272D  PSN275D  PSN278D  PSN281D  PSN284D  PSN287D  PSN290D  
PSN293D  PSN301D  PSN304D  PSN307D  PSN310D  PSN313D  PSN316D  PSN319D  
PSN322D  PSN325D  PSN328D  PSN331D  PSN334D  PSN337D  PSN339D  PSN341D  
PSN344D  PSN347D  PSN350D  PSN353D  PSN356D  PSN359D  PSN362D  PSN367D  
PSN370D  PSN373D  PSN376D  PSN379D  PSN382D  PSN385D  PSN388D  PSN391D  
PSN394D  PSN398D  PSN401D  PSN404D  PSN408D  PSN411D  PSN415D  PSN418D  
PSN421D  PSN424D  PSN427D  PSN432D  PSN435D  PSN439D  PSN443D  PSN446D  
PSN450D  PSN453D  PSN456D  PSN459D  PSN462D  PSN466D  PSN469D  PSN473D  
PSN478D  PSN481D  PSN484D  PSN487D  PSN490D  PSN494D  PSN497D  PSN500D  
PSN503D  PSN505D  PSN508D  PSN511D  PSN515D  PSN518D  PSN521D  PSN524D  
PSN527D  PSN530D  PSN533D  PSN536D  PSN542D  PSN545D  PSN548D  PSNHELP  
PSNMRG  PSNPPSNU  
Pharmacy Data Management 6 PSSDEE  PSSDOSER  PSSMARK  PSSPOIDT  PSSPOIMN  PSSSEE  
Outpatient Pharmacy 1 PSOCMOP  
Surgery 1 SROCODE  

Entry Points

Name Comments DBIA/ICR reference
DRG(DRG,NEW) ;entry point
  • ICR #3621
    • Status: Active
    • Usage: Controlled Subscription
    PSN ;entry point from NDF data updates
  • ICR #3621
    • Status: Active
    • Usage: Controlled Subscription
    PSNX

    External References

    Name Field # of Occurrence
    EN^DDIOL DRG+4
    $$HLDATE^HLFNC DRG+19, DRG+27, DRG+43
    INIT^HLFNC2 DRG+5, PSN+2
    GENERATE^HLMA DRG+62

    Global Variables Directly Accessed

    Name Line Occurrences  (* Changed,  ! Killed)
    ^DIC(51.5 - [#51.5] DRG+39
    ^LAB(60 - [#60] DRG+28, DRG+53
    ^LAB(61 - [#61] DRG+30, DRG+54
    ^ORD(101 - [#101] DRG+3, PSN+1
    ^PS(50.606 - [#50.606] DRG+23
    ^PS(50.607 - [#50.607] DRG+32
    ^PS(50.7 - [#50.7] DRG+22, DRG+23, DRG+24
    ^PS(51.2 - [#51.2] DRG+24
    ^PSDRUG - [#50] DRG+7, DRG+19, DRG+31, DRG+35, DRG+36, DRG+42, DRG+48, DRG+52, DRG+56
    ^PSNDF(50.68 - [#50.68] DRG+26
    ^TMP($J PSN+4, PSNX!
    ^VA(200 - [#200] DRG+44

    Label References

    Name Line Occurrences
    DRG PSN+4
    PSNX PSN+1, PSN+2

    Naked Globals

    Name Field # of Occurrence
    ^("CLOZ" DRG+7
    ^("CLOZ1" DRG+7
    ^("ND" DRG+7
    ^(0 DRG+39
    ^(2 DRG+7
    ^(3 DRG+7
    ^(6 DRG+7
    ^(660 DRG+7

    Local Variables

    Legend:

    >> Not killed explicitly
    * Changed
    ! Killed
    ~ Newed

    Name Field # of Occurrence
    ACT DRG+1~, DRG+42!*, DRG+43, DRG+44, DRG+45, DRG+46!, DRG+48!*, DRG+49, DRG+50!, DRG+52!*
    , DRG+53, DRG+54!, DRG+56!*, DRG+57, DRG+58, DRG+59, DRG+60!
    CNT DRG+1~, DRG+6*, DRG+12*, DRG+13, DRG+15*, DRG+17*, DRG+19*, DRG+20, DRG+22*, DRG+25
    , DRG+26, DRG+27, DRG+28, DRG+30*, DRG+31, DRG+32, DRG+33, DRG+36*, DRG+37, DRG+38
    , DRG+39, DRG+40, DRG+42*, DRG+43, DRG+45, DRG+48*, DRG+49, DRG+52*, DRG+53, DRG+54
    , DRG+56*, DRG+57, DRG+59
    DOS DRG+1~, DRG+31*, DRG+32
    DOSF DRG+1~, DRG+23*, DRG+25
    DRG DRG~, DRG+7, DRG+17, DRG+19, DRG+31, DRG+35, DRG+36, DRG+42, DRG+48, DRG+52
    , DRG+56
    DRG0 DRG+1~, DRG+7*, DRG+17, DRG+19, DRG+20
    DRG2 DRG+1~, DRG+7*, DRG+19, DRG+20, DRG+22, DRG+23, DRG+24
    DRG3 DRG+1~, DRG+7*, DRG+27
    DRG6 DRG+1~, DRG+7*, DRG+27
    DRG60 DRG+1~, DRG+7*, DRG+27, DRG+33
    DRGN DRG+1~, DRG+7*, DRG+26
    DRGZ DRG+1~, DRG+7*, DRG+28, DRG+30
    DRGZ1 DRG+1~, DRG+7*, DRG+31
    HL DRG+2~, DRG+5, PSN+2, PSNX!
    HL("ECH" DRG+6*
    HL("FS" DRG+13
    HLA DRG+2~
    HLA("HLS" DRG+12*, DRG+13*, DRG+15*, DRG+17*, DRG+19*, DRG+20*, DRG+22*, DRG+25*, DRG+26*, DRG+27*
    , DRG+28*, DRG+30*, DRG+31*, DRG+32*, DRG+33*, DRG+37*, DRG+38*, DRG+39*, DRG+40*, DRG+43*
    , DRG+45*, DRG+49*, DRG+53*, DRG+54*, DRG+57*, DRG+59*
    INT DRG+1~, DRG+42!, DRG+44*, DRG+45, DRG+46!, DRG+48!, DRG+50!, DRG+56!, DRG+60!
    MEDRT DRG+1~, DRG+24*, DRG+25
    NEW DRG~, DRG+15, DRG+17
    PKG DRG+1~, DRG+58*, DRG+59, DRG+60!
    PROT DRG+1~, DRG+3*, DRG+4, DRG+5, PSN+1*, PSN+2, PSNX!
    PSN PSN+3~, PSN+4*, PSNX!
    PSSOPTNS DRG+1~, DRG+62
    PSSRESLT DRG+1~, DRG+62
    SYN DRG+1~, DRG+35!, DRG+36*, DRG+37, DRG+38, DRG+39, DRG+40!
    XX DRG+1~, DRG+35*, DRG+36, DRG+42*, DRG+46!, DRG+48*, DRG+50!, DRG+52*, DRG+56*, DRG+60!
    >> ZTREQ PSNX*
    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All